Thales in the United Kingdom is seeking an Electro-Mechanical Inspector to join the Goods Inwards team. You will inspect electro-mechanical products and work packages from suppliers to ensure compliance with customer quality standards and approve products for dispatch.
This role emphasises attention to detail, with responsibilities including checks for packing readiness, NCR/PR logging, and supporting the delivery process for the UK and worldwide.

Due to the nature of the work that we do at Thales, this role is subject to security restrictions. This role requires you to be a UK National and achieve Security Clearance (SC) without any caveats. It would be advantageous if currently held, however, if not currently held, it is a requirement that the successful applicant undergo, achieve, and maintain SC Clearance prior to commencing employment. If approved by the MOD, a dual national from a non-ITAR country may be considered.
To be eligible for full SC, you generally need to have resided in the UK for the last 5 years. In some circumstances, a minimum of 3 years’ residence in the UK over the last 5 years may be accepted, with additional overseas checks.
